An HPLC instrument usually has four big hardware factors: a pump, autosampler, column and detector. Supplemental things include solvents plus a CDS bundle as well as connective capillaries and tubing to permit the continuous move with the cell stage and sample with the technique.

Gradient separations generally give superior performance in excess of isocratic modes but tend to be more intricate and require advanced pump hardware. 

Retention time – time between sample injection and the utmost peak signal with the analyte in a chromatogram

The detector responds based on the concentration from the concentrate on compound inside the elution band. The obtained plot is much more like The form of a bell as an alternative to a triangle. This form is named a “peak”. Retention time (tR) is the time interval between sample injection level as well as the apex of the height. The essential time for non-retained compounds (compounds with no interaction for your stationary phase) to go with more info the injector on the detector is called the dead time (t0).
